Difference Between Open Nose Surgery And Closed Nose Surgery
An open nose surgery or also called open rhinoplasty, involves making small incisions performed outside the nose. One is done under the columnella, which acts as the divider between the nostrils and its corner creases. While the incisions made by the nose surgeons are extremely tiny and must not leave visible scars, it is commonly used for the open nose surgery. While a closed nose procedure only means that the small cuts are performed right inside the patient's nose. The nose surgeons will only tackle what the patient specifically pointed out for fixing. What's good though about this procedure is that there is no risk of obvious scarring in the patient's nose. When Undergoing A Revision Nose Surgery
On one hand, should you require a revision of the previous nose job you've had, you should go for the open nose surgery. This is for the simple reason that the nose surgeons can see much better the nasal area he is performing the technique on. And although if you are merely undergoing a somewhat simpler first time nose procedure or surgery, then you might as well use the closed nose surgery and not the open nose surgery technique. But it would always be wise to seek your nose surgeon's advice first before heading on to a closed nose surgery or closed rhinoplasty. He should be the one to decide which technique; whether closed or open nose surgery would be the best one for you.
